Together, the WaDImena (Regional Water Demand Initiative) national teams have developed an interactive planning tool in the field of water demand management (WDM) as a comprehensive toolbox for the engagement of farmers, rural communities or water user associations. Involvement of water users in the process of knowledge collection, analysis, synthesis, planning and implementation will enhance success of WDM implementation.
